Job Description

Aquent, a trusted partner to a leading global technology company renowned for its innovative approach to connecting people and information, is seeking a visionary talent to join their dynamic team. This is an incredible opportunity to significantly impact how millions learn and interact with language, shaping the future of educational experiences through cutting-edge content design and pedagogical expertise. You will play a pivotal role in crafting intuitive, engaging, and effective learning journeys for a diverse global audience, directly influencing the quality and efficacy of language education by bridging advanced AI capabilities with human learning needs, particularly for German and Portuguese speakers.

In this impactful role, you will leverage your expertise in UX content design and language pedagogy to develop groundbreaking learning content. You will be instrumental in bridging the gap between advanced AI capabilities and human learning needs, ensuring that educational tools are not only intelligent but also deeply user-centric and pedagogically sound. Your contributions will directly enhance the user experience, making language acquisition more accessible, enjoyable, and effective for learners worldwide.

As a key contributor, you will execute tasks within a broader project scope, applying your foundational knowledge of UX principles and user-centered product development. You will address complex challenges by applying established design patterns and frameworks, driving continuous improvement based on user feedback and strategic insights. Your core responsibilities will include:

* Help identify innovative UX solutions for user, product, and business challenges, adapting to evolving design constraints.
* Execute prioritized design work across projects, ensuring clear communication with team members and stakeholders.
* Contribute to creating concepts for product ideation, user research, and testing, and assist in conducting research to inform UX decisions.
* Apply UX frameworks for user experiences, including principles, patterns, and systems, leveraging standard writing and design tools to develop mock-ups or prototypes.
* Identify product or platform requirements and adhere to well-defined design templates, style guides, and accessibility guidelines.
* Continuously improve UX based on research and stakeholder input.
* Analyze user needs, pain points, and language comprehension gaps, collaborating to identify and solve problems within strategic, product, and technological constraints.
* Utilize key data and metrics to evaluate product impact, fostering a deep understanding of the product ecosystem, user trends, and industry landscape.
* Contribute to establishing holistic UX processes, systems, and frameworks for product features or components.
* Define quality rubrics for LLM-generated speaking, listening, and vocabulary content, as well as LLM-generated learning recommendations tailored to various proficiency levels (Beginner, Intermediate, Advanced).
* Create exemplary “golden examples” for learning scenarios specifically designed for different German and Portuguese learner proficiency levels.
* Evaluate LLM-generated learning content for quality and effectiveness.
* Test the product experience and provide insightful feedback.
